Properties
Description
Alginate-PEG-lectin (lectin-PEG-alginate) tethers alginate to lectin via PEG. Tailored PEG (350–20k Da) improves glycan recognition, prolongs cell labeling, and governs carbohydrate-triggered release.
Source
Chemical synthesis
Impurities
No visible impurities to the naked eye.
Solubility
This product is soluble in most organic solvents, such as DCM, DMF, DMSO, and THF, and exhibits excellent solubility in water.
Identity
Confirmed by NMR.
Stability
It is stable under its storage temperature.
Quality Level
Research level
Applications
Alginate-PEG-lectin plays a key role in targeting hepatocellular carcinoma through liver-specific peptide conjugation.
Storage
Store at -20°C, protect from light and moisture.
